Just a few kilometers from Ghoom station, this homestay offers stunning views of the Kanchenjunga range on clear days. Located at the edge of a mountain, the front-facing room balconies provide a very soothing experience. There are no rooftops of nearby buildings or clotheslines in sight; instead, you are treated to an uninterrupted landscape of dense forests and majestic mountains. Every morning, we would go up to the terrace to enjoy the first rays of the sun and get a clearer view of Kanchenjunga. I would highly recommend having your morning tea on the terrace while enjoying the breathtaking view and the cool mountain breeze. We were a group of two families ( 4 adults and 2 kids) staying there from 25th December to 30th December. A bonfire was arranged every evening, allowing us to enjoy the chilly weather (around 2°C to 4°C) while sipping tea (which was excellent!) and having snacks around the warmth of the fire. Breakfast was different every day during our stay and was consistently delicious. Dinner was served hot, and menu preferences could be discussed in advance, provided sufficient preparation time was given. Sujata and her assistant took great care of us and always greeted us with warm smiles. Sujata also prepares a special chili achar and makes beautiful bags, which are displayed at the homestay and worth checking out. The owners were very cordial, patiently listened to our needs, and helped us whenever possible. Overall, we thoroughly enjoyed our stay—the mesmerizing views of Kanchenjunga, the delicious food, the warm hospitality, and most importantly, the experience of staying amidst nature, away from the hustle and bustle of city life.
